About the Role
Jersey College is seeking an Adjunct Ethics Instructor to join our Nursing Program. We are looking for individuals with a passion for teaching and a commitment to student success in nursing education.
Responsibilities
- Preparing student progress reports and grade reports
- Maintaining accurate and timely attendance records
- Evaluating student competence based on program philosophy and objectives
- Implementing evaluation devices of student learning and clinical experience to measure progress and competency
- Attending faculty meetings
- Maintaining professional qualifications through participation in continuing education programs, in-service training, and academic courses
- Performing other duties as required by the program director, program dean, or campus administration
Skills & Abilities
- Ability to create and maintain relationships with students and co-workers
- Motivated and self-directed
- Team player
- Excellent oral and written communication skills
- Ability to organize and prioritize workflow
- Ability to supervise students in the clinical environment
- Ability to deliver an effective lesson on the level of an RN or PN student
- Knowledgeable and experienced in the area of nursing specialty
Qualifications
- Bachelor's Degree with 15 semester hours or 23 quarter hours in the teaching discipline from an accredited school
- Master's degree is preferred
- Prior teaching experience is preferred but not required
